The Peak to Peak concert series is pleased to present Jillian Krickl and Craig Winston in Concert performing vocal and classical guitar selections. The concert will be held on Saturday, May 23, at 2 p.m. at Shepherd of the Mountains Lutheran Church, 2000 Ptarmigan Trail in Estes Park. There will be a reception following the performances to meet the musicians. The Peak to Peak concert series is sponsored by the Oratorio Society of Estes Park. The concerts are free but donations are gratefully accepted.
Jillian Krickl (Soprano) is based in Chicago and Los Angeles. Jillian began her choral singing career as an undergraduate at the University of Chicago, where she earned Bachelor of Arts Degrees in both Psychology and Romance Languages and Literature and minored in music. She sang in the Motet choir as a soprano and a section leader. Jillian has been a member of Holy Name Cathedral’s Schola Cantorun Cathedralis since 2007 and has served as a choral scholar at the Monastary of the Holy Cross since 2012. Jillian has performed with many concert groups in Chicago, including Aestas Consort and the Oriana Singers, and she has performed nationally as both a soloist and chamber ensemble singer. Jillian directs and performs in chamber ensembles monthly at St. Andrew the Apostle Church in Calumet City.
